Season 14 Shake-Up: Will Chicago Fire Overcome Falling Ratings and Big Cast Changes? md11

As Chicago Fire enters its fourteenth season, fans and critics alike are taking notice of major changes behind the scenes and on-screen. From shifting storylines to significant cast departures, the series is facing a pivotal moment — one that could define its future and determine whether it can maintain its long-standing popularity.

Season 14 has already seen several fan-favorite characters exit or take on reduced roles, leaving gaps in the Firehouse 51 team dynamic. The departures have prompted speculation about how the show will adapt, with producers introducing new characters, story arcs, and challenges to reinvigorate the series. While fresh faces offer opportunities for new storylines, longtime viewers are closely watching to see if the chemistry and emotional depth they love will remain intact.

Falling ratings have added another layer of pressure. Viewership metrics show a decline compared to earlier seasons, a trend that has many questioning whether Chicago Fire can recapture the excitement and urgency that once defined its prime. Critics argue that the combination of cast changes and narrative shifts could alienate loyal viewers if not handled carefully. However, others believe that the shake-up provides a chance for creative reinvention, allowing writers and producers to explore fresh angles, more intense rescues, and deeper character development.

Season 14 has already teased high-stakes emergencies, personal challenges, and emotional storylines designed to reengage audiences. The show continues to lean on its core strengths — thrilling firehouse action, complex relationships, and moral dilemmas — while experimenting with new narrative directions. Success will likely hinge on balancing fan expectations with inventive storytelling that keeps both longtime viewers and newcomers invested.

Cast members have acknowledged the changes, expressing optimism about the season. Many see it as an opportunity to showcase growth, challenge themselves with new storylines, and deepen character arcs. Behind the scenes, producers are reportedly focused on crafting episodes that combine the signature adrenaline-fueled rescues with emotional resonance that resonates with audiences.

Ultimately, Season 14 represents a critical juncture for Chicago Fire. With big cast changes, evolving storylines, and the challenge of reversing declining ratings, the show faces high stakes both on and off the screen. Fans remain hopeful that Firehouse 51 will rise to the occasion, proving that even after 14 seasons, the heart, heroism, and tension of Chicago Fire can still captivate audiences.
